What zone is Lowell commuter rail?

Interzone Fares For example, if your commute includes boarding the Lowell Line at Lowell Station (Zone 6) and getting off the train at Anderson/Woburn Station (Zone 2), you would pass through three zones and would buy one single ride Interzone 5 ticket.

How fast does the MBTA commuter rail go?

Currently, the maximum speed on most of the line is 60 mph. The MBTA recently increased the limit to 79 mph in places where track has been upgraded, but Johnson said most of the line can support 90 mph and some segments are straight enough for 100.

How much does commuter rail cost?

Commuter Rail fares are determined by the Zones you are traveling to and from. A one-way ticket costs between $2.40 – $13.25. Round trip, 10-ride, and monthly passes are also available.

Where is the Lowell Line on the MBTA?

The Lowell Line is a railroad line of the MBTA Commuter Rail system, running north from Boston to Lowell, Massachusetts. Originally built as the Boston & Lowell Railroad and later operated as part of the Boston & Maine Railroad’s Southern Division, the line was one of the first railroads in North America and the first major one in Massachusetts.

Who was the original owner of the Lowell Railroad?

The line north of Lowell was first owned by the Boston, Concord & Montreal Railroad, which was chartered in 1844. Trackage was completed as far as Wells River, Vermont, in 1853.
